The Future of TwitterCelebrities love it and just about anybody else on the planet too, Twitter has become a big name in the social net and the micro-blogging service is being seen as the next model for the coming evolutionary step of the internet. The new form of the internet can have thousands upon thousands of companies with servers and software, forming the cloud, all having programs that allows people to interact, blog and do just about anything they could do today, simply faster. No bog monopolies and no single entity in control (well, that might not be entirely true for Google does have the biggest set of data centers the world over and it is THE search engine), on the net who says this and that with all of us in tow.
Social sites are indeed taking a bit out of the control Google had on the search market in the past few years as people tend to use the net for more intimate and personal reasons.The semantic internet has also played part in the evolution of the internet, making searching more accurate and taking the higher junk rates out of search results. Google has been known to give up a couple of hundred or so thousand search query results with a countable few winners.
